ADB Approves ₹927 Crore Loan to Boost Employment in Gujarat

Gandhinagar, Gujarat is set to strengthen its workforce with a loan of ₹927 crores (approximately $10.97 million) approved by the Asian Development Bank (ADB). This fund aims to enhance industrial growth in the state through skill development. The initiative is a collaboration between the Gujarat Skill Development Mission and the Skill University (KSU). The main goal is to align the workforce with industry needs and prepare skilled workers for high-growth sectors.

The programme focuses on creating high-quality, industry-relevant training programmes. It aims to integrate advanced technology into the training curriculum to prepare workers for future jobs. The ADB stated that the initiative would also reform governance and technical education in Gujarat. This could serve as a successful model for other Indian states in the future.

The training will focus on seven priority sectors: logistics, automotive, manufacturing, information technology, renewable energy, health, and agricultural technology. The programme encourages collaboration among various institutions to ensure quality training and skill enhancement.

By enhancing the skills of the workforce, Gujarat aims to attract more industries. The state hopes to become an industrial growth engine in the coming years. The collaboration with KSU will strengthen institutional and management capacity, making the training more effective.
